DNV is seeking a Product Manager to lead a portfolio of power forecasting products used by energy operators, traders, and asset owners globally.

These products deliver high-accuracy solar and wind power forecasts, leveraging advanced physics-based models, machine learning, and global weather data to enable better operational, trading, and planning decisions.

This role combines end-to-end product ownership with a strong focus on AI-led product innovation, including the evolution of forecasting workflows into AI-native and agentic experiences.
